BMSS Advisors & CPAs has acquired Aviso Group, effective July 1, significantly expanding its presence in Alabama and launching the BMSS Family of Companies. This acquisition increases BMSS's workforce to approximately 410 employees and adds two new offices
in Brewton and Fairhope, Alabama. BMSS, headquartered in Birmingham, is ranked No. 83 on Accounting Today's 2026 Top 100 Firms list, with reported revenues of $85 million. The acquisition aims to enhance BMSS's service offerings while maintaining the personal, relationship-driven service that both firms are known for. The newly formed BMSS Family of Companies will include Abacus Technologies, BMSS Wesson Wealth Solutions, and Payroll & Benefit Solutions, providing a wide range of services including advisory, tax, assurance, estate and trust, valuation, payroll, wealth management, cybersecurity, IT, artificial intelligence, and business intelligence services.
